When it comes to ecological impact, the ocean often gets overlooked—despite representing the lion’s share of the worlds environmental issues. Commercial fishing has a devastating effect on animals, plants, CO2, and even the fishing workforce's well-being and safety.  In this conversation, we share our thoughts and reactions to the new documentary Seaspiracy and some findings on the ethics of consuming sea animals.  Specifically, we discuss: - Initial reactions to Seaspiracy - Industrialised farming versus fish farming versus recreational fishing - Our experience reading labels at our local supermarket - What steps we can take to help preserve aquatic life Looking for more?
